I’ve always been drawn to mangas that weave history into their narratives, and 'Vinland Saga' is a masterpiece in this genre. It’s set during the Viking Age and follows Thorfinn, a young warrior seeking revenge. The manga doesn’t just focus on battles; it delves into the complexities of war, morality, and the human condition. The historical accuracy is impressive, with real figures like King Canute playing pivotal roles. The art is stunning, capturing the brutality and beauty of the era. What I love most is how it explores themes of redemption and the cost of violence, making it more than just a historical retelling.

Another gem is 'Kingdom,' which takes place during China’s Warring States period. It follows Xin, a war orphan who dreams of becoming a great general. The manga is packed with epic battles, political intrigue, and character development. The historical backdrop is rich, and the author does a fantastic job of blending fact with fiction. The pacing is intense, and the stakes feel real. It’s a thrilling ride that keeps you hooked from start to finish. Both 'Vinland Saga' and 'Kingdom' are must-reads for anyone interested in history and compelling storytelling.

If you’re into historical mangas, 'Golden Kamuy' is a must. Set in the early 20th century, it follows a veteran and an Ainu girl searching for hidden gold. The historical context is fascinating, especially the portrayal of Ainu culture, which is often overlooked. The manga balances action, humor, and historical detail perfectly. The characters are well-developed, and the plot is full of twists. It’s a unique blend of history, adventure, and survival that keeps you engaged. The art is detailed, and the storytelling is top-notch. 'Golden Kamuy' offers a fresh perspective on a lesser-known period of history.

I recently got into 'Emma,' a manga set in Victorian England. It’s a romance, but the historical setting is meticulously researched. The story follows a maid and a nobleman who fall in love despite societal barriers. The attention to detail in the clothing, architecture, and social norms is incredible. The pacing is slow but deliberate, allowing you to immerse yourself in the era. The characters are relatable, and their struggles feel genuine. 'Emma' is a beautiful exploration of love and class in a bygone era.

For those who enjoy historical mangas with a twist, 'Drifters' is a wild ride. It features historical figures like Oda Nobunaga and Joan of Arc, who are transported to a fantasy world. The concept is unique, blending history with alternate realities. The action is intense, and the characters are larger than life. The manga doesn’t shy away from the darker aspects of history, making it a gritty and compelling read. The art is dynamic, and the story is unpredictable. 'Drifters' is a fresh take on historical fiction that keeps you on the edge of your seat.

I’d recommend 'The Rose of Versailles,' a classic set during the French Revolution. It follows Oscar, a woman raised as a man to serve in the royal guard. The manga is a mix of romance, drama, and political intrigue. The historical events are portrayed with accuracy, and the characters are deeply layered. The art is elegant, and the storytelling is timeless. 'The Rose of Versailles' is a poignant look at a turbulent period in history, with a strong focus on personal and societal struggles.

Does 'The Historian' Have A Film Adaptation?

3 answers2025-06-30 13:38:04
I've been obsessed with vampire lore for years and 'The Historian' is one of my all-time favorites. To answer the question directly—no, there isn't a film adaptation yet, which is honestly surprising given how cinematic the book feels. Elizabeth Kostova's novel reads like a cross between 'Dracula' and 'Indiana Jones', with its globe-trotting hunt for Vlad the Impaler's tomb and layers of historical mystery. The atmospheric descriptions of Eastern European castles and libraries would translate beautifully to film. Rumor has it there were talks about adapting it years ago, but nothing materialized. Are There Any Historian Novel-Based Movies With High Ratings?

5 answers2025-05-01 03:57:22
Absolutely! One of my favorites is 'Schindler's List', based on the novel 'Schindler's Ark' by Thomas Keneally. It’s a gripping portrayal of Oskar Schindler’s efforts to save Jews during the Holocaust. The film’s raw emotion and historical accuracy are unparalleled. Another gem is 'The Last Emperor', adapted from Pu Yi’s autobiography. It beautifully captures the life of China’s last emperor, blending personal struggles with historical events. Then there’s 'Atonement', based on Ian McEwan’s novel, which delves into the consequences of a lie during WWII. The cinematography and storytelling are breathtaking. 'The Pianist', adapted from Władysław Szpilman’s memoir, is another masterpiece, showcasing survival in Nazi-occupied Warsaw. These films not only entertain but also educate, making history come alive in a way that’s both poignant and unforgettable.

How Accurate Are Historian Novel Depictions In Historical Anime?

5 answers2025-05-01 11:26:27
When I watch historical anime, I’m always struck by how they blend fact and fiction. Take 'The Heike Story'—it’s rooted in the Genpei War, but the characters’ emotions and relationships are heavily dramatized. Historians might cringe at the liberties taken, but I think the essence of the era is captured. The costumes, architecture, and even the political tensions feel authentic, even if the dialogue and personal conflicts are modernized. It’s not a documentary, but it’s a gateway to history. I’ve found myself researching the real events after watching, which I think is the anime’s real success—it sparks curiosity. That said, some anime take more creative liberties than others. 'Drifters' throws historical figures into a fantasy world, which is fun but far from accurate. Still, even in these cases, the core traits of the characters—like Nobunaga’s ambition or Joan of Arc’s faith—are preserved. I think historical anime are more about capturing the spirit of the times than the exact details. They’re like historical fiction novels—entertaining first, educational second.
